Generation Uranium (TSX-V:GEN) has begun its inaugural field program at the Yath Project in the Kivalliq Region of Nunavut, Canada.
The company has assembled a team focused on geophysics, structural geology, and prospecting to define drill targets at historical showings and ground-truth new anomalies identified during the 2024 Expert Geophysics Mobile Magnetotelluric (MMT) survey.
The program aims to prioritise drill targets ahead of drilling once the company receives its drill permit. Generation will integrate MMT conductors into 17 existing targets, ground-check new MMT anomalies, and review conductors along trend from Atha Energy’s (TSX-V:SASK) Lac 50 historical deposit.

The Yath Project covers over 17km² in the Angikuni Basin, surrounded north and south by Atha Energy’s Angilak Project, where three drills are currently operating following five new discoveries in 2025.
Key targets include the VGR trend, which extends approximately 5km along a major fault structure characterised by elevated radioactivity and extensive clay-silica alteration. Grab samples have returned up to 3.75% uranium oxide (U₃O₈), with one reverse circulation drill hole recording strongly elevated downhole radioactivity ranging from 5,000–15,000 counts per second over the upper 65m.
The BOG-Embryo Creek trend hosts a 3km radioactive corridor largely concealed by overburden. Prospecting in 1981 discovered several ‘high-grade’ showings within granitic gneiss, with showing MM81-276 returning 9.81% U₃O₈, 0.73% copper (Cu), 0.79% molybdenum (Mo), and 3.7 ounces per tonne silver (Ag).
Historical exploration at the project returned surface samples up to 9.8% U₃O₈, while drilling intersected 1m @ 0.224% U₃O₈ from 25.5m.
